Salary expectations at Katholieke Universiteit Brussel (KU Brussel), located in Belgium, are generally determined by factors such as role, academic rank, years of experience, and field of expertise. As a public university, KU Brussel often adheres to standardized pay scales set by the Belgian government or regional educational authorities for academic and administrative staff. These scales ensure fairness and transparency, though specific salary bands are not always publicly disclosed in detail on the university's official platforms. Salaries may also vary based on additional responsibilities, research grants, or departmental budgets, reflecting the diverse nature of roles within the institution.

  • Professor (Full Professor): Typical salary range is approximately €60,000–€85,000 per year (around $65,000–$92,000 USD), depending on seniority and research output. Additional income may come from grants or consulting roles.
  • Associate Professor: Average salary range is about €45,000–€60,000 annually (around $49,000–$65,000 USD), often tied to teaching load and years of service.
  • Assistant Professor/Lecturer: Salaries typically range from €35,000–€45,000 per year (around $38,000–$49,000 USD), with potential increases based on tenure track progression.
  • Researcher/Postdoctoral Fellow: Earnings are generally between €30,000–€40,000 yearly (around $32,000–$43,000 USD), often funded through specific projects or grants with variable contract lengths.
  • Administrative Staff: Salaries range from €25,000–€35,000 per year (around $27,000–$38,000 USD), depending on the level of responsibility and experience.

In general, salaries at KU Brussel are competitive within the Belgian higher education sector, as they are often benchmarked against public sector standards. Progression in academic roles typically depends on performance evaluations, publication records, and securing research funding, while administrative staff may see incremental raises based on tenure and role expansion.
